The Role of a Car Locksmith
A car locksmith specializes in offering security services for lorries, including key replacement, lock installation, and emergency lockout assistance. Unlike a basic locksmith who deals with a range of locks, an automotive locksmith focuses exclusively on the elaborate systems discovered in cars and trucks, trucks, and other automobiles. These specialists are equipped with the most current tools and innovation to handle a vast array of automotive security requirements.
Common Services Offered by Car Locksmiths
Key Replacement and Duplication
Lost or Stolen Keys: If you've lost your keys or they have actually been stolen, a car locksmith can offer a brand-new set. They use customized devices to create specific duplicates of your initial keys.Broken Keys: Sometimes, keys break inside the lock, making it impossible to remove them. A professional locksmith can extract the broken key and produce a new one.
Keyless Entry and Ignition Systems
Programing Key Fobs: Modern lorries typically include keyless entry systems. A car locksmith can program and replace key fobs, making sure that your vehicle's electronic parts operate effortlessly.Ignition Interlock Devices: For motorists with a history of DUI, ignition interlock devices are often mandated by law. A car locksmith can set up and preserve these gadgets.
Lock Installation and Repair
New Locks: If your vehicle's locks are harmed or malfunctioning, a car locksmith can install new ones.Lock Repair: Rather than changing locks, a locksmith can often repair them, saving you time and cash.
Emergency Lockout Assistance
24/7 Service: Being locked out of your car can take place at any time. Lots of car locksmiths provide 24/7 emergency services to help you return on the road quickly.Expert Tools: They utilize specialized tools to unlock your vehicle without causing damage, which is particularly crucial for more recent designs with intricate security systems.
High-Security Locks and Keys
Transponder Keys: These keys include a chip that interacts with the car's computer system. A car locksmith can program and replace these keys.Laser-Cut Keys: Some high-end cars use laser-cut keys for boosted security. An expert locksmith can create these keys using precise laser-cutting innovation.The Importance of a Professional Car Locksmith

Q: How do I know if a car locksmith is legitimate?
A: A genuine car locksmith will be certified, bonded, and insured. They must likewise be able to provide evidence of ownership before performing any services. Furthermore, look for positive evaluations and a good reputation in the community.
Q: Can a car locksmith make a key for a vehicle without the original?
A: Yes, an expert car locksmith can produce a new key even if you do not have the original. However, they will require the vehicle's make, model, and in some cases the VIN to ensure the key is proper.
Q: How long does it take to replace a car key?
A: The time it requires to replace a car key can vary depending on the complexity of the lock and the kind of key. Easy key duplications can take simply a few minutes, while more complex tasks like programming transponder keys may take an hour or more.
Q: Will a car locksmith damage my vehicle when opening it?
A: A professional car locksmith will utilize non-invasive strategies to unlock your vehicle, lessening the danger of damage. Nevertheless, if a key is stuck in the lock, some small damage may be inescapable.
Q: Can a car locksmith bypass the ignition system?
A: While a certified car locksmith can bypass the ignition system to unlock your car, they will not do so unless you can show ownership of the vehicle. Bypassing the ignition system without proper authorization is prohibited.
